High speed data modem using digital signal processor
Abstract
The design and construction of a 9600 bit/s modem, which is compatible with the CCITT Recommendation V.29, are presented along with experimental results. A digital signal processor with a high-speed multiplier is employed for the main modem functions, such as automatic equalization and low-pass filtering. Such modem functions as automatic gain control and timing recovery are flexibly and adaptively implemented by digital signal processor and microprocessor software. The prototype modem gives good performance at S/N = 20 dB and over a 90-deg peak-to-peak maximum allowable carrier phase jitter angle at 50 Hz.
